HPE Aruba Networking CX 6200F 24G Class-4 PoE 4SFP+ 370W Switch
The HPE Aruba Networking CX 6200F delivers reliable Layer 2/3 access switching for branch, campus, and SMB environments. With 24 Class 4 PoE ports (up to 30W/port) and 4 x 1/10G SFP+ uplinks, it powers access points, IP cameras, and VoIP phones while providing high-speed fiber aggregation. A fixed 370W PoE power supply, fixed fans, and flexible management—via RJ-45 or USB-C console, OOBM, and USB host—simplify deployment and operations.
Key Features:
- 24 x 1G PoE+ Access: IEEE 802.3af/at Class 4 PoE with a 370W budget for edge devices.
- 4 x 10G SFP+ Uplinks: High-speed fiber connectivity to the distribution/core.
- Enterprise Performance: 128 Gbps switching capacity and up to 95.2 Mpps throughput with low latency (1G: 2.28 μs; 10G: 1.46 μs).
- Scalable Stacking: Stack up to 8 switches for simplified management and resiliency.
- Operational Simplicity: Fixed PSU/fans, OOBM, dual console (RJ-45 & USB-C), and USB-A host for fast turn-ups.
Technical Overview:
- Use cases: Campus edge, branch offices, SMB access switching.
- Performance: 128 Gbps switching; up to 95.2 Mpps forwarding.
- Hardware: Quad-core ARM Cortex A72 @ 1.8 GHz; 8 GB DDR4; 16 GB eMMC.
- Power: 65W (230 VAC) typical; 370W PoE+ total budget.
- Size/Weight: 4.39 × 44.2 × 32.7 cm; up to 5.10 kg depending on model.
